* fix(media-use): codex gate misfires as 'not logged in' when piped codexUnavailableReason() gated generation on parsing `codex login status` stdout, but that command prints 'Logged in using ChatGPT' to stderr and exits 0 — so the piped stdout media-use captures (execFileSync returns stdout only on success) was empty, and the gate falsely reported 'not logged in'. Every headless / CI / agent run was blocked from codex image gen even when fully authed. Gate on the durable credentials file ($CODEX_HOME/auth.json) instead of the TTY/stderr-only human text. Token validity is still proven by the exec, which fails cleanly on a stale login. The stdout `features list` capability check is unchanged. Verified: reproduced the false 'not logged in' block, then after the fix generated end-to-end via `resolve -t image --provider codex` (valid 1254x1254 PNG, source=generated, provider=codex.image_gen). * fix(media-use): bug-bash fixes — id race, provider/reuse/adopt guards From the bug-bash against main: - MU-23 (HIGH): concurrent resolves raced on nextId (read-max-then-append, non-atomic), so parallel agents got duplicate ids and clobbered each other's files. All fixes verified e2e. * fix(cli): reject unknown flags instead of silently ignoring them citty is permissive: an unrecognized flag was dropped, not rejected — so `render . --out x` (the flag is --output/-o) silently ignored --out and rendered to the default renders/<name>.mp4 path. A mistyped flag read as a render/catalog miss. Add assertKnownFlags(): validate every dash-prefixed token against the command's declared args + aliases + the global set (help/version/json) before the command runs, in the shared trackCommandFailures run-wrapper so every leaf command is covered. Handles --flag=value, --no-<bool> negation, camelCase<->kebab arg names, and combined shorts; stops at --; positionals and flag values pass through. Verified: `render . --out x` -> 'Error: Unknown flag: --out'; --output/-o/ --json/--help still accepted. Unit tests added. * docs(skills): install with --full-depth so agents get current main The documented `npx skills add heygen-com/hyperframes` fetched the skills.sh registry blob, which lags GitHub main by hours — so users following the docs got a stale skill (e.g. media-use v1: no --candidates, voice stubbed).
